    "Holy Smoke" is by far, the best book I've ever read on the subject of barbeque in general, and especially on North Carolina barbeque in particular!!!

    The other books on the subject (NC BBQ) include:

    “Kent's Carolina Barbecue Book: Carolina barbecue restaurant reviews, recipes, history, culture, more”             By:  H. Kent Craig

    "The Best Tar Heel Barbecue: Manteo to Murphy"   By Jim Early

     

    “North Carolina Barbecue: Flavored By Time”        By Bob Garner

     

    "Bob Garner's Guide to North Carolina Barbecue"  By Bob Garner

     

    If anyone knows of any other books on the subject of North Carolina barbeque I'd be much obliged if you'd let me know.
